What FlowParse extracts from a Truist statement

A Truist statement is organised around a beginning and ending balance with labelled sections for Deposits and Other Additions, Checks, and Other Withdrawals, Subtractions and Fees. FlowParse reads each section and pulls the complete transaction record: date, description, check number where present, the signed amount and the running balance.

Everything printed on the statement is preserved. Credits and debits are normalised into a single signed amount column so totals come out right, the section a transaction came from is kept as its type, and the balance summary lets the engine confirm nothing was dropped across page breaks.

Truist, BB&T and SunTrust statement formats

Because Truist was created by merging BB&T and SunTrust, customers often hold a mix of statement layouts: the current Truist format, plus historical BB&T and SunTrust statements for the same accounts. The section labels and column order differ between them.

FlowParse handles all three without per-bank setup. It locates the date, description, amount and balance by meaning, so a current Truist One Checking statement and an older SunTrust statement both produce the same clean column structure ready for Excel.
